When should I call an emergency plumber in Cleveland?

In Cleveland, you should call an emergency plumber for situations like a burst pipe, a significant water main break, a sewage backup, or a complete loss of water pressure. These are critical issues that cannot wait for standard business hours and can cause extensive property damage if not addressed immediately. An emergency plumber is equipped to handle these urgent scenarios, often with specialized tools and knowledge.

What's the typical approach to fixing a plumber for a toilet leak in Cleveland?

Fixing a toilet leak in Cleveland typically involves diagnosing the source, which could be a worn flapper valve, a faulty fill valve, or a cracked tank or bowl. The process often includes disassembling the tank components for inspection and replacement of seals, gaskets, or entire valve assemblies. For leaks at the base, the wax ring seal may need to be replaced. Using appropriate sealants and ensuring a watertight connection are key.
